US PLEDGES SUPPORT FOR NIGERIA’S FIGHT AGAINST TERRORISM

The United States has affirmed its commitment to partnering with Nigeria in the fight against terrorism, after a high-level security meeting at the Pentagon on November 20. The meeting, hosted by Pete Hegseth, US secretary of war, was attended by a delegation of security leaders from Nigeria led by Nuhu Ribadu, the national security adviser (NSA). WHY SCHOOLCHILDREN ARE OFTEN ABDUCTED IN NIGERIA

Nigeria suffered its second mass school abduction this week with authorities confirming an attack on a Catholic school in the conflict-battered northern region of the country on Friday. A total of 303 schoolchildren and 12 teachers were abducted in Friday’s attack at St. Mary’s School in Niger state’s Papiri community. It wasn’t immediately confirmed who the attackers were.
